- 博客(18)
- 收藏
- 关注
原创 JS 对象,数组去重
var obj = ['110', '120', '110', '114', '115', '115'];var arr =[{ date: '2016-05-01', name: '王小虎', address: '上海市普陀区金沙江路 1518 弄' },{ date: '2016-05-02', name: '里斯', address: '上海市普陀区金沙江路142弄' },{...
2019-06-18 17:48:28
202
1
原创 await
function sleep(ms) { return new Promise((resolve) => { $.ajax({ url:"http://crawlerapi.buji.net.cn/api/Crawler/projects?pageIndex=1&pageSize=10", async:true,...
2018-05-22 14:50:22
729
原创 只允许页面播放一个视频 或者 音频
var video = document.getElementsByTagName("video");// 暂停函数function pauseAll() { var self = this; [].forEach.call(video, function (i) { // 将audios中其他的audio全部暂停 i !== self && i.pau...
2018-04-26 11:37:11
3332
原创 IPNHOE X
@media only screen and (device-width: 375px) and (device-height:812px) and (-webkit-device-pixel-ratio:3) {}
2018-03-02 11:07:44
281
原创 iphone x 适配问题
1、顶部通栏之前的客户端一直采用状态栏20pt+导航栏44pt的做法。由于iphoneX多了一块小刘海,因此iphoneX单独采用状态栏44pt+导航栏44pt,意味着内嵌的H5页面整体下移24pt。2、底部操作栏由于iphoneX是全面屏,页面最底部会被弯曲的拐角截掉一部分,特别是有底部固定悬浮的tab条会严重受到影响。这时候需要底部留出一块空白安全区域,页面内容最终的底
2017-12-15 10:18:15
974
原创 处理时间戳
const getLocalTime = function(inputTime) { var date = new Date(inputTime) var y = date.getFullYear() var m = date.getMonth() + 1 m = m 10 ? ('0' + m) : m var d = date.getDate() d = d 10 ?
2017-11-10 10:04:28
376
原创 跨域
//通过jquery的get方法实现跨域 // $.get('https://ipinfo.io', function() {}, "jsonp").always(function(resp) { // var countryCode = (resp && resp.country) ? resp.country : ""; // countryCode =
2017-09-08 14:47:01
279
原创 元素居中
使用CSS完成元素居中的七种方法在网页上使 HTML 元素居中看似一件很简单的事情. 至少在某些情况下是这样的,但是复杂的布局往往使一些解决方案不能很好的发挥作用。在网页布局中元素水平居中比元素垂直居中要简单不少,同时实现水平居中和垂直居中往往是最难的。现在是响应式设计的时代,我们很难确切的知道元素的准确高度和宽度,所以一些方案不大适用。据我所知, 在CSS中至少有六种实现居中
2017-09-06 08:56:36
303
转载 VUE 引入JQ
引入jQuery通过npm安装依赖引入1、安装```npm install jquery -S```2、修改webpack配置文件build/webpack.base.conf.js...var webpack = require("webpack") // 1. 确保引入 webpack,后面会用到module.exports = { ..
2017-08-28 14:33:34
628
原创 JS 时间转换时间
var _nowTime=new Date();console.log(changetDateTime(_nowTime));function changetDateTime (date) { var y = date.getFullYear(); var m = date.getMonth() + 1; m = m v
2017-06-15 11:05:39
374
原创 监听DIV内容变化
$("#startTime").bind('DOMNodeInserted', function(e) {aletr($(e.target).html())});
2017-05-27 10:46:44
1460
原创 gulp压缩图片
var gulp = require('gulp');// 获取 gulp-imagemin 模块var imagemin = require('gulp-imagemin')// 压缩图片任务// 在命令行输入 gulp images 启动此任务gulp.task('images', function () {// 1. 找到图片gulp.src('image
2017-03-30 09:48:27
626
原创 背景图片,预先加载
window.onload=function(){ var images = new Array() function preload() { for (i = 0; i images[i] = new Image() images[i].
2017-03-30 09:05:11
2037
原创 关于安卓机Input获取焦点时的一些处理(仅供参考)
$(function(){ //$("#phpo").blur(function(){ //var dTop=$(document).scrollTop(); //$('body').scrollTop(-dTop) //$(document).scrollTop()=0; //alert(dTop) var timer, windowInn
2017-03-24 10:59:22
1174
原创 上传图片并在页面显示的一些问题
FileReader对象的readAsDataURL方法可以将读取到的文件编码成Data URL。Data URL是一项特殊的技术,可以将资料(例如图片)内嵌在网页之中,不用放到外部文件。使用Data URL的好处是,您不需要额外再发出一个HTTP 请求到服务器端取得额外的资料;而缺点便是,网页的大小可能会变大。它适合应用在内嵌小图片,不建议将大图像文件编码成Data URL来使用。您的图像文件不
2017-03-24 09:36:03
370
原创 纯CSS编写滚动条样式
/*定义滚动条宽度以及颜色*/ ::-webkit-scrollbar { width: 10px; height: 10px; background-color: #F5F5F5; } /*定义滚动条轨道 内阴影+圆角*/ ::-webkit-scrollbar-track { -webkit-box-shadow: inset 0 0 3px
2017-03-23 17:07:31
447
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人